What is the difference between ResidentKey requirement Discouraged vs Required in WebAuthn?
💡 Result:
ResidentKey requirements in WebAuthn dictate how relying parties (RPs) manage cryptographic credentials during authentication. Here's the key distinction between Discouraged and Required:
Requirement Behavior Use Case Discouraged Prefers non-resident keys but allows fallback to discoverable credentials if the authenticator can't comply[2][5][15]. Traditional username-based logins where servers store credential IDs for 2FA scenarios[4][15]. Required Enforces discoverable credential creation. Fails authentication/registration if unsupported by the authenticator[2][5][13]. Passwordless/username-less flows where credentials must be self-contained on devices[1][4][10]. Key Technical Differences
Credential Storage
- Discouraged: Credential IDs typically stored server-side (non-resident)[4][6]
- Required: Credentials stored permanently on authenticators (resident keys)[1][7]
User Experience
- Discouraged: Requires username input for credential lookup[1][15]
- Required: Enables "tap-to-login" without usernames via stored user metadata[7][10]
Security Implications
- Discouraged: Limits exposure of credentials but requires server-side credential management[4][15]
- Required: Eliminates server-side credential storage but depends on authenticator security[1][7]
Implementation Code
// Required Configuration authenticatorSelection: { residentKey: 'required', requireResidentKey: true } // Discouraged Configuration authenticatorSelection: { residentKey: 'discouraged', requireResidentKey: false } [3][6][16]When to Use Each
- Choose Required for passwordless systems prioritizing user convenience over authenticator storage limitations[4][10]
- Use Discouraged when maintaining existing username-based flows or working with authenticators with limited storage (e.g., security keys)[6][15]
The choice impacts authentication architecture - Required enables true passwordless experiences but requires modern authenticators, while Discouraged maintains compatibility with legacy systems[4][10][15].

Are WebAuthn extensions recommended to be enabled or disabled for security reasons?
💡 Result:
WebAuthn extensions should be enabled with careful configuration when they provide specific security benefits, but unnecessary or improperly configured extensions may introduce risks. Here's a breakdown of key considerations:
Security Benefits of WebAuthn Extensions
Enhanced Authentication Flexibility
Extensions likehmac-secret
(PRF) enable pseudo-random function outputs for use cases such as end-to-end encryption key derivation, leveraging secure hardware enclaves[1].
- Example: Deriving encryption keys tied to WebAuthn credentials ensures secrets never leave the authenticator[1][18].
Anti-Phishing Protections
Extensions likeappidExclude
enforce origin checks, preventing credential misuse across domains[7][16].
- Critical for blocking reverse-proxy phishing attacks by validating the
rpId
against the request origin[2][4].Credential Management
credProps
helps identify discoverable credentials, improving user experience without compromising security[7].credentialProtectionPolicy
allows enforcing user verification (e.g., PIN/biometrics) for high-security scenarios[7][16].
Risks and Mitigations
Implementation Complexity
Poorly configured extensions (e.g., incorrectrpId
validation) can weaken security. For example:
- KeePassXC faced issues with improper domain validation in WebAuthn, risking credential leaks[11].
- Mitigation: Strictly validate
rpId
and use HTTPS[6][12].Privacy Concerns
Some extensions (e.g., attestation data) could expose device metadata.
- Use
attestation: "none"
unless necessary[3][18].Cross-Origin Risks
Extensions likeappid
require careful handling to avoid credential confusion across domains[7][10].
- Ensure
appidExclude
is used when migrating from U2F to WebAuthn[3][13].
Recommended Practices
- Enable Security-Critical Extensions
Usehmac-secret
for encryption key derivation[1],appidExclude
for U2F compatibility[7], andcredentialProtectionPolicy
for MFA[3].- Disable Unnecessary Extensions
Reduce attack surface by disabling unused features (e.g.,largeBlob
if not needed)[9].- Enforce User Verification
SetuserVerification: "required"
for sensitive operations to mandate biometric/PIN checks[3][4].- Validate Server-Side
Always verify extension outputs (e.g., PRF results, attestation metadata) to prevent spoofing[1][7].
Browser and Authenticator Support
- CTAP2-compliant devices (e.g., YubiKeys, iOS Secure Enclave) support most extensions securely[3][13].
- Avoid extensions on older browsers (e.g., IE, Opera Mini) lacking WebAuthn compliance[5][12].
In summary, WebAuthn extensions are recommended when configured correctly to address specific security needs, but their use requires rigorous validation to avoid introducing vulnerabilities. Prioritize extensions that enhance anti-phishing, encryption, and credential management while adhering to best practices for implementation[1][3][7].
